]> source.dussan.org Git - vaadin-framework.git/commitdiff
fixes #1634
authorMatti Tahvonen <matti.tahvonen@itmill.com>
Fri, 9 May 2008 13:10:50 +0000 (13:10 +0000)
committerMatti Tahvonen <matti.tahvonen@itmill.com>
Fri, 9 May 2008 13:10:50 +0000 (13:10 +0000)
svn changeset:4414/svn branch:trunk

src/com/itmill/toolkit/terminal/gwt/client/ui/ILink.java

index 99b296f222d885adadb0e1b13dc46bb130c7e0af..e7977c9defbe9fb8eb76d5764669dfbd4508046f 100644 (file)
@@ -174,7 +174,10 @@ public class ILink extends HTML implements Paintable, ClickListener {
                 break;
             }
         }
-        super.onBrowserEvent(event);
+        if (DOM.compare(target, captionElement)
+                || (icon != null && DOM.compare(target, icon.getElement()))) {
+            super.onBrowserEvent(event);
+        }
     }
 
     private void hideErrorMessage() {